Evansville, WI - ANNETTE LOUISE (HYNE JOHNSON) LOSEY
Annette Losey, 95, passed away peacefully on February 9, 2021 at The Heights Assisted Living, Evansville.
Annette Louise Hyne was born on August 8, 1925 in Rutland Township, Dane County Wisconsin, the fourth daughter of Merrel and Eva (Hagen) Hyne. The family moved to the Edward Hyne farm (Hyne Road) in Evansville in 1930. Annette and her three older sisters were known for their strong singing voices in the Cooksville Lutheran Church Choir. She graduated from Evansville High School in 1943. Following high school, Annette was employed by Baker Manufacturing, Crescent Department Store (Spokane, Washington), Bewick Law Office, and The Leader in Evansville. In 1990, Annette retired as Supervisor at First Financial Bank. ....

Muriel Bridgette Butts:
Grande dame. Army wife. Acadian. Thrifter. Born July 17, 1922, in Truro, N.S.; died Nov. 25, 2020, in London, Ont., from Parkinson’s disease; aged 98.
Muriel Burke grew up in Truro, N.S., the second-oldest of seven siblings. Times were tight but the Burke home was filled with music.
Muriel earned her teacher’s licence at the Truro Old Normal College and taught in Kentville. Here she met Blaise Butts – a handsome captain in the Royal Canadian Regiment.
